About this map

Big Corkscrew Swamp and the dense hydrological network of Southwest Florida dominate this 1958 survey, showing a landscape defined by seasonal strands and cypress wetlands. The terrain is characterized by longitudinal flow patterns like Keais Strand and Baucom Cypress Strand, which highlight the slow movement of water across this part of Collier County. These natural features are punctuated by elevated areas such as Smallwood Island, offering dry ground amidst the surrounding Shaggy Cypress Swamp.
